After 20 years of messing around and not really having success at this plot with growing the 20 buck bags of stuff from the co op It's time for a change.
The land owner hunts this too. I've finally convinced him to stop messing around and do this right. I do all the work and he finances it.
Did a real soil test, amended the soil properly, planted 200 lbs of Whitetail Institute seed they custom mixed for this particular plot.
Loaded and ready to roll.
What we started with.
After running the sub soiler, then middle buster, removing rocks, then tilling in the 1000 lbs of various potash, ferts, etc.
We let it sit for 2 weeks then came back for one last tilling and spreading the seed.
2 weeks later...
Sparse but a good start!
